One leg of a right triangle measures 96 inches. The length of the hypotenuse is twice the other leg. If x represents the length of the other leg, which of the following equations is the Pythagorean Theorem written in general form?

1 Answer

3 votes


{96}^(2) + {x}^(2) = {(2x)}^(2)
Or just simplify it. Depends on the options you are given
